The AVC63-12 AVR and AVC125-10 AVR regulate the level of excitation supplied to the field of a conventional, brushless, synchronous generator. Regulation is achieved by sensing the generator output voltage, converting it to a dc signal, and comparing the signal to a reference voltage. An error signal is developed and used to control the dc field power in order to maintain a constant generator output. Each regulator includes frequency compensation with selectable slope, inverse-time overexcitation shutdown, buildup circuitry, single- or three-phase voltage sensing, single-or three-phase shunt or permanent magnet generator (PMG) power input, parallel droop compensation, and an accessory input. The accessory input provides compatibility with devices such as var/power factor controllers or excitation limiters.
